Etymology[edit]
From English cabinet and its cognates.
Noun[edit]
קַבִּינֵט • (kábinet) m (plural indefinite קבינטים, singular construct קבינט־)
- (politics) A cabinet: a group of officials who create government policy and oversee the executive branch.
- A cabinet: a group of advisors to a government or business entity.
- קבינט הקורונה ― kábinet hakoróna ― the corona[virus] cabinet
